#413B72 Color
#413B72 is rgb(65, 59, 114) in RGB, hsl(247, 32%, 34%) in HSL, and about cmyk(43%, 48%, 0%, 55%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Cyber Grape (#58427C),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 7.55. White text is the more readable choice on this background.

#413B72 Channel Values
How #413B72 bre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 65 · G 59 · B 114 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 247° · S 32% · L 34%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 247° · S 48% · V 45%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 43% · M 48% · Y 0% · K 55%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 10.03:1 vs white · 2.09: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|

#413B72 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#413B72?
#413B72 is a dark blue — rgb(65, 59, 114) in RGB and hsl(247, 32%, 34%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Cyber Grape (#58427C),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 7.55.
What is the RGB value of #413B72?
#413B72 is rgb(65, 59, 114) — red 65, green 59, and blue 114 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#413B72?
#413B72 converts to approximately cmyk(43%, 48%, 0%, 55%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#413B72 be black or white?
White text is the more readable choice. #413B72 scores 10.03:1 against white and 2.09: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#413B72 as a CSS color keyword?
No. #413B72 is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is darkslateblue (#483D8B) at a CIE76 distance of 13.7, which is visibly different.
